Primary Purpose: 

The Accountant position applies principles of accounting to record, analyze and monitor financial information and prepare financial reports.


Essential Functions

  • Reconciles accounts and statistical data and fully analyzes financial statements in accordance with GAAP and company policy.
  • Analyzes financial information detailing assets, liabilities, and capital, and prepares balance sheet, profit and loss statement, and other reports to summarize current and projected company financial position.
  • Assists in the development of budgets, forecasts and variance reports as required by management.
  • Compiles and analyzes financial information to prepare journal entries and document business transactions.
  • Prepares monthly and quarterly operational performance reports.
  • Monitors capital expenditures, prepares CER's, and reports compliance with capital budgets to division management.
  • Assists Senior Accountants in reviewing month end financials, and conducting monthly variance analysis.
  • Complete monthly account reconciliations.
  • Documents and coordinates implementation of accounting and control procedures.
  • Devises, implements, and obtains approval for general accounting processes.
  • Confirms the effectiveness of internal control procedures.
  • Gathers and provides information to support regulatory audits and tax filings.
  • Ensures that information is complete, accurate and timely and in accordance with company guidelines.
  • Performs other job-related duties as assigned.
